Sometimes I come up with a new meal idea and think to myself, “man, I still got it!” Just when I think my children have taken all my brain cells and zest for cooking with their hot dog and grilled cheese demands, I put two and two together like this hummus baked chicken and alas, mealtime is FUN again. Really though, whenever I serve chicken, steak, pork, etc. to the boys, I almost always serve it with hummus. Why? Because they dip almost anything in hummus. And I’m therefore almost guaranteed they’ll take a bit or two of the meat. So when my creative side decided it was time to TOP the chicken with hummus AND let the boys see what I was doing with their favorite spread [or dip], we were all pretty excited for the hummus baked chicken results! For this recipe I had Sabra Roasted Red Pepper hummus on hand so I decided to use that for the topping. Next time I think I’m going to try plain hummus + a tablespoon of dry ranch seasoning. Or maybe chipotle hummus + taco seasoning mix. Because there are so many flavors of hummus to choose from, the flavor combinations are endless!!! Needless to say, everyone enjoyed this simple meal that took less than 5 minutes to prep and dirtied one baking dish.
